Concrete Stairs Resurfacing in Des Moines, IA
Concrete stairs resurfacing is a service that involves applying a fresh, durable finish to existing staircases made of concrete. This process is suitable for a variety of projects, including outdoor steps leading to porches, entryway stairs, or interior basement and basement stairs. Homeowners often seek resurfacing to improve the appearance of worn, stained, or cracked concrete, as well as to enhance safety and slip resistance. The service can include various finishes such as textured surfaces, decorative overlays, or color coatings, allowing property owners to customize the look of their stairs to match their home’s aesthetic.
Before requesting concrete stairs resurfacing, property owners typically want to understand the condition of the existing concrete, including any structural issues that may need addressing prior to resurfacing. It’s also important to consider the type of finish or coating desired, as well as maintenance requirements. Proper surface preparation is essential for a long-lasting result, and understanding the scope of work involved can help homeowners plan accordingly. This service is often chosen to extend the life of existing stairs, improve safety, and achieve a more attractive entryway or outdoor feature.

Concrete Stairs Resurfacing Questions
What is concrete stairs resurfacing? It involves applying a new finish or coating to existing concrete stairs to improve appearance and durability.
What types of projects benefit from resurfacing? Residential stairs, outdoor steps, and commercial entryways are common projects for resurfacing services.
How does resurfacing improve concrete stairs? It enhances the visual appeal, adds traction, and helps protect against wear and weather damage.
Is resurfacing suitable for damaged stairs? Light to moderate surface imperfections can be addressed, but severely damaged stairs may require repairs or replacement.
